The Careers AdviserUCAS Coordinator Role: 

As an Careers AdviserUCAS Coordinator, you will provide high quality, impartial information, advice and guidance to current and prospective students. To work collaboratively with internal teams and relevant external agencies to support students holistically, that prepares them for future success in their next steps within education or upcoming employment. To act as the College’s named UCAS Coordinator to support with the quality assurance of applications.

Responsibilities as our Careers AdviserUCAS Coordinator will include: 

Providing inspiring and engaging high quality information, advice and guidance to existing and potential students, to enable them explore the range of post-16 and post-18 options available to them in line with their career goals and aspirations
Working in close partnership with the wider Student Inclusion & Support Team to enable students with EHCP (Education Health Care Plan) to access high quality, impartial information, advice and guidance.
Working collaboratively with Personal Development Tutors, Lecturers and Learning Managers to support with the delivery of a consistent and engaging careers programme, across all curriculum areas.
Developing agreed action plans with students and collect feedback in line with College procedures
Accurately recording interventions with students in line with College procedures
Carrying ut activities to support and maintain Matrix accreditation/meet national quality standards for Careers Guidance (including the Gatsby Benchmarks)
Acting as the College’s named UCAS Coordinator to support with the quality assurance of applications.
Providing relevant staff training and regular updates with regards to the UCAS Application cycle
As our Careers AdviserUCAS Coordinator, you’ll ideally have: 

Level 2 (or equivalent) English and Maths
Applicants must hold a minimum of a relevant level 6 Careers Guidance qualification, as specified within the Careers Development Institute Level 6 Register e.g. Level 6 Diploma in Career Guidance and Development, Diploma in Careers Guidance (Parts 1 & 2), NVQ level 4 LDSS or Level 4 Advice and Guidance (with appropriate units) and QCF Level 6 Diploma in Career Guidance and Development
Experience of providing high quality careers information, advice and guidance.
Key legislation relating to Careers education, information, advice and guidance (CEIAG).
The ability to empathise with young people and to raise their aspirations
